Phoenix Folk Club is to host another night of music at The Market Inn, Ayr, South Ayrshire, on Tuesday, July 4.
On the night Davie Hunter and Beatrice Clark will take centre stage.
Davie Hunter MBE, is a vocalist, an award-winning guitar player, mandola player and a Burns enthusiast.
He’s also an ‘ex-jannie’ and won an MBE for devoted services to the Girvan community and schoolchildren.
He is also recognised for launching and developing Burns’ Bairns Group at Girvan Academy.
Davie’s a stalwart and long standing member of Girvan Folk Club.
Beatrice Clark plays piano, guitar, organ and flute.
She performs her ‘Dolly Parton’ and ‘Shania’ acts all over Scotland.
Beatrice also works in schools, in care homes with dementia sufferers- and entertains them.
